Structure comparison

LLC vs Corporation — which is right for you?

Both protect your personal assets. The right choice depends on how you plan to grow, raise money, and pay taxes.

Feature

LLC

Recommended

Corporation

C-corp or S-corp

Taxation

Pass-through (no double tax)

C-corp: double taxation; S-corp: pass-through

Self-employment tax

Elect S-corp to split salary + distributions

S-corp: same salary split available

Liability protection

Full personal-asset protection

Full personal-asset protection

Management flexibility

Member- or manager-managed; no formalities

Requires board, officers, annual meetings

Raising VC / equity

Harder; investors prefer corp shares

Preferred — issue preferred stock, options

Unlimited shareholders

No limit on members

C-corp: unlimited; S-corp: ≤100 US persons

Annual formalities

Minimal — operating agreement is enough

Board resolutions, meeting minutes required

Best for

Most small businesses & freelancers

VC-funded startups, IPO candidates

How long does it take to form an LLC?

Processing times vary by state — typically 1–7 business days. Wyoming and Delaware are among the fastest, often 1–2 business days with standard filing. States like New York and California can take longer. Expedited options are available in most states for same-day or next-day filing.

Do I need a registered agent?

Yes — every LLC is legally required to maintain a registered agent in the state where it is formed. The agent receives legal documents, tax notices, and official state correspondence on your behalf. We include registered agent service for the first year in our Booster, Founder, and Kicker plans.

Which state should I form my LLC in?

Most founders form in their home state where they operate. Wyoming and Delaware are popular with non-US founders because of strong privacy protections, low fees, and business-friendly laws. Nevada offers similar benefits but higher fees. We'll help you compare options during signup.

What is pass-through taxation?

With a default LLC, profits and losses pass directly to members' personal tax returns. You avoid the double taxation that C-corporations face (taxed at corporate level, then again on dividends). You can also elect S-corp treatment to pay yourself a salary and take remaining profits as distributions, reducing self-employment tax.

Do I need an EIN for my LLC?

An EIN (Employer Identification Number) is required if your LLC has more than one member, has employees, or files certain tax elections. Even single-member LLCs strongly benefit from an EIN to open a US business bank account and establish business credit. We apply for your EIN as part of the Booster, Founder, and Kicker plans.

What is included in the operating agreement?

Our attorney-drafted operating agreement covers: member ownership percentages, voting rights, profit and loss distribution, management structure (member-managed vs manager-managed), capital contributions, and member buyout / dissolution procedures. Some states require it; all states recommend it.

Is there a difference between an LLC and an S-Corp?

An S-Corp is a tax election, not a separate business entity. An LLC (or corporation) can elect S-Corp status with the IRS. The S-Corp election lets you split income between salary and distributions, which can reduce self-employment taxes for profitable LLCs earning over roughly $40–60k per year. Does my LLC need to file a FinCEN Beneficial Ownership Information (BOI) report?

Under FinCEN's March 2025 interim final rule, U.S.-formed (domestic) LLCs and their U.S. beneficial owners are exempt from filing a Beneficial Ownership Information (BOI) report with FinCEN. Only entities formed under foreign law that have registered to do business in a U.S. state ('foreign reporting companies') are still required to file, and they do not report U.S. persons as beneficial owners. If you formed your LLC in the United States, no federal BOI report is currently required. Kicker can advise on BOI obligations if you operate a foreign-formed entity registered in the U.S.

Do LLCs have to file annual reports?

Most states require LLCs to file an annual (or biennial) report and pay a state fee to keep the LLC in good standing. Due dates, fees, and filing methods vary by state — for example, Wyoming's annual report fee is $60, while California charges an $800 minimum franchise tax regardless of revenue.
